Program Description:
Students are trained to be responsible for operating and maintaining the entire infrastructure of commercial facilities, hospitals and manufacturing plants.
Audience:
Individuals interested in a career in maintenance with an emphasis on commercial wiring, HVAC, pressure boilers and pipefitting.
Topics Covered:
- Read blueprints and schematics
- Apply AC and DC electricity concepts
- Utilize piping systems and operate HVAC and boiler systems
- Apply National Electric Code & operate and maintain programmable logic control systems
Program Prerequisite(s):
- High school diploma or GED
- COMPASS assessment for college-level mathematics and reading may be required
Upon Completion:
- Earn a Competency Award from the Workforce & Economic Development Division (WEDD)
- Be prepared to compete for positions in facility maintenance, facility and equipment repair or HVAC operation
